PBF Energy is a leading independent energy producer and supplier of refined petroleum products in North America. The company operates refining facilities in California, New Jersey, Louisiana, and Oklahoma, and has a wholesale marketing business that provides transportation and market access for its refined products. PBF Energy also owns and operates retail fueling and convenience stores across the United States. PBF Energy Navigates Market Dynamics and Competition
PBF Energy Inc. Class A Common Stock, a prominent player in the downstream energy industry, operates in a competitive and ever-evolving market landscape. The company faces competition from both established integrated oil and gas giants and smaller, regional refiners. To maintain its position, PBF Energy strategically focuses on operational efficiency, diversification, and innovation.
The industry is characterized by fluctuations in crude oil prices, demand for refined products, and government regulations. PBF Energy adapts to these changes by optimizing refining processes, expanding retail operations, and exploring alternative energy sources. The company's geographic diversification, with refineries located across the United States, allows it to mitigate risks and access diverse markets.
PBF Energy also faces competition in the renewable energy space. As the transition towards cleaner energy sources accelerates, the company is investing in biofuel production and exploring hydrogen technologies. By diversifying its product portfolio, PBF Energy aims to remain competitive and capture growth opportunities in the evolving energy landscape.
In addition to large integrated oil companies, PBF Energy competes with other independent refiners such as Marathon Petroleum Corporation and Valero Energy Corporation. These competitors possess similar refining capacities and distribution networks. PBF Energy differentiates itself through its focus on efficiency, customer service, and operational excellence. The company's ability to adapt to market conditions and maintain a competitive cost structure will be crucial for its long-term success.

PBF Energy Inc. Class A Common Stock: Risk Assessment
PBF Energy, a leading independent refiner, faces risks common to the oil and gas industry, including volatility in oil prices, supply and demand dynamics, and regulatory changes. The company's operations are also subject to environmental risks, such as accidents and spills, and the cost of compliance with environmental regulations. PBF's financial performance is heavily influenced by refining margins, which can fluctuate depending on market conditions and the availability of crude oil.
One of the primary risks for PBF Energy is its heavy reliance on crude oil. The company's refining margins are directly affected by the price of crude oil, and any significant increase in oil prices could adversely impact its financial performance. Additionally, PBF faces competition from other refiners, both domestic and international. This competition can limit the company's ability to raise prices and maintain its market share.
PBF Energy also faces risks related to its operations. The company's refineries are located in various geographical areas, and any accidents or spills at these facilities could result in significant financial losses and reputational damage. Additionally, the company's operations are subject to environmental regulations, and any changes to these regulations could increase compliance costs or limit its ability to operate.
In addition to operational risks, PBF Energy faces financial risks. The company has a significant amount of debt outstanding, which could limit its ability to invest in new projects or respond to unexpected events. Furthermore, PBF's financial performance is affected by interest rate fluctuations, and any increase in interest rates could increase its debt servicing costs.
